WebOct 3, 2024 · Plant a quarter to half an inch deep about quarter of an inch apart in rows two to three inches wide, or broadcast seeds. Once seedlings are well established, thin to an inch apart. From Seedlings/Transplanting Start seeds indoors about five to six weeks before the last frost date for your area.

WebScallion seedlings. Prepared garden or container. Water. Mulch. tb1234. Once the ground temperature is above 50°F, it’s time to plant scallions outside. To direct sow the seeds, plant them a quarter of an inch deep with half-inch spacing in the garden bed, raised bed, or container, and thin them out after they germinate. Webgrowing period contributes to a steady and rapid growth rate and less nitrogen leaching away from the shallow root zone of the scallions . Very little or no pre-plant nitrogen is necessary but once the seedlings are established, weekly applications of 15 to 20 pounds of actual nitrogen per acre provide the nitrogen for rapid growth.
